What are the key skills and qualifications needed to thrive as a Remote Soil Engineer, and why are they important?

To thrive as a Remote Soil Engineer, you need a solid background in soil mechanics, geotechnical engineering, and environmental science, typically demonstrated by a bachelor’s or master’s degree in civil or geotechnical engineering. Familiarity with soil analysis software (like PLAXIS or GeoStudio), GIS platforms, and relevant certifications such as Professional Engineer (PE) licensure are often required. Strong problem-solving skills, effective communication, and the ability to manage projects independently are valuable soft skills in this role. These competencies are essential for delivering accurate soil assessments and collaborating efficiently with remote teams and clients to ensure project success.

How does a Remote Soil Engineer typically collaborate with on-site teams during soil assessments?

As a Remote Soil Engineer, collaboration with on-site teams is usually managed through regular video conferences, shared digital platforms, and real-time data exchange. You will often analyze data collected by field technicians, provide guidance on sampling methods, and interpret results remotely. Effective communication is key, as you may need to clarify findings, address unexpected site conditions, or adjust recommendations based on feedback. Building strong working relationships with field staff ensures seamless project progress and accurate reporting.

What does a remote soil engineer do?

A remote soil engineer specializes in analyzing soil properties and conditions for construction, agriculture, or environmental projects, but works from a remote location rather than on-site. They use digital tools, satellite imagery, and soil data to assess site suitability, provide recommendations for foundations, and ensure compliance with environmental regulations. Communication with clients and teams is often done through virtual meetings, and site visits may be coordinated with local partners when necessary. This role is ideal for those who have strong analytical skills and are comfortable working with technology.
